Score 89/100 · Drink 2013-2020, Robert Parker, Feb 2013

The 2010 Perron La Fleur is super. Rich, medium to full-bodied with loads of density, impressive ripeness, purity and overall texture, it is a big fleshy wine to drink over the next 5-7 years. There are two cuvees from this estate in the Lalande de Pomerol.
